Gustav Mahler’s Symphony No. 4 in G major stands as a testament to the composer’s unique blend of folk inspiration and symphonic grandeur. Often regarded as his most classical and approachable symphony, it nevertheless delves deep into philosophical themes of life, death, and innocence. The first movement, a pastoral allegro, immediately enchants with its sleigh bells and delicate melodies, evoking a sense of idyllic beauty. The second movement, a haunting scherzo featuring a violin tuned up a whole step (scordatura), introduces a more eerie, almost spectral quality, famously described by Mahler himself as “Death strikes up the dance.” The sublime Adagio, often cited as one of Mahler’s most beautiful creations, unfolds with an expansive and deeply moving serenity, offering moments of profound introspection and spiritual reflection. Finally, the symphony concludes with a breathtaking fourth movement, “Das himmlische Leben” (The Heavenly Life), where a solo soprano vocalizes a poem from "Des Knaben Wunderhorn," describing a child's innocent vision of heaven.
